Output 84820bb63d8671db462467008778a824ad4111e71169cf541436f3f9c5ca8b5e:0

value
5862830
script pubkey
OP_0 OP_PUSHBYTES_20 df2f0c7bac86992da907060bac0dfc97658e2b7d
address
bc1qmuhsc7avs6vjm2g8qc96cr0ujajcu2ma57py8z
transaction
84820bb63d8671db462467008778a824ad4111e71169cf541436f3f9c5ca8b5e
confirmations
163395
spent
true